The Horizon 2020 research project SHOW organised with great success the Pre-Hackathon Workshop, which took place during the ITS World Congress, in Hamburg, on 12 October. The aim of this Workshop was to develop innovative solutions to increase user acceptance and user benefit of automated mobility, focusing on human assistance stand-by in case of problems, adapting capacity to increase in demand in a flexible way and accessibility and assistance for persons with reduced mobility.
